VALLEY SUNS ANNOUNCE 2025-26 LOCAL BROADCAST SCHEDULE ON ARIZONA’S FAMILY SPORTS

By Valley Suns Staff /November 6, 2025

PHOENIX The Valley Suns, the NBA G League affiliate of the Phoenix Suns, today announced its 2025-26 broadcast schedule, airing all 24 regular season home games locally over-the-air on Arizona’s Family Sports.

The Valley Suns local broadcast schedule on Arizona’s Family will tip off with the home opener versus the Rip City Remix. All games broadcast on Arizona’s Family Sports will also be available to stream on Suns+, the exclusive streaming platform of the Phoenix Suns.

Braiden Bell will be returning for his second season as the play-by-play announcer for Valley Suns home games after also calling select games with the Phoenix Mercury during the 2025 WNBA season. Bell will be joined by analyst Frank Kaminsky, a former Phoenix Suns center who played eight NBA seasons from 2015-2023 and was a member of the Suns 2021 Western Conference championship team.

The Valley Suns will also play 19 games broadcast nationally on ESPN+. Additional national broadcasts will be announced later.
